dear madam/sir, i am presently eorking as icu rmo in delhi in a private hospital. i want to give gre for phd in pharma and pathology. i want to know how i should prepare for gre ? cost of taking the gre test? advantages of a doctor in gre?

Hi,
1) Since you want to apply for a PHD, you would require a very good GRE score(atleast 1400-1500). Therefore, i would recommend you to take professional coaching for the GRE. Some coaching institutes where you can enroll for the same are The Princeton Review and Jamboree
2) Fees for GRE: 190 USD
